Kepler-27 b
Orbiting Kepler-27
Kepler-27 b is an exoplanet orbiting the star Kepler-27, discovered in 2011 using the Transit method. It is a Neptune-sized world.

Kepler-27 b orbits Kepler-27 and was reported in 2011 and was detected with the Transit method.
Published measurements list a radius of 4 Earth radii, a mass of 2,895.31 Earth masses, and an orbital period of 15.33 days.
Catalog data places the system at about 1,044.4 parsecs from Earth and 3 known planets in the system.
